电脑学编程是什么软件下载
-
学习编程并不一定需要下载特定的软件。编程是一种技能,它可以在许多不同的开发环境和编程语言中进行学习和实践。然而,有一些常见的编程软件和工具,可以帮助你入门和进行实际的编程工作。
-
编程编辑器:编程编辑器是编写和编辑代码的工具。一些常见的文本编辑器和IDE(集成开发环境)包括Visual Studio Code、Sublime Text、Atom、Eclipse等。这些工具提供强大的代码高亮、自动补全和错误检查功能,使编写代码更加便捷。
-
编程语言运行环境:你需要下载并安装相应的编程语言运行环境,以便在计算机上运行你的程序。一些常见的编程语言包括Python、Java、C++、JavaScript等。你可以从官方网站上获取它们的最新版本,并按照说明进行安装。
-
调试器:调试器是一种工具,可用于在运行程序时检查和修复错误。它们提供了以步骤方式执行代码、监视变量和表达式的功能。许多集成开发环境都自带了调试器,如Visual Studio、Eclipse、PyCharm等。
-
版本控制系统:版本控制系统允许团队协作编程,并跟踪代码的变化。最常用的版本控制系统是Git,你可以在官方网站上下载并安装Git客户端。
另外,还有许多其他的辅助工具和框架,可以根据你的具体需要进行下载和安装。总之,学习编程需要选择合适的编程语言和工具,根据需要进行下载和安装。在这个过程中,你可以参考官方文档和在线教程,以更好地掌握编程技巧。
1年前 -
-
学习编程时需要用到一些软件来实践和调试代码。以下是学习编程时常用的软件和工具的下载方式:
-
集成开发环境(IDE):IDE是编程的基本工具,它提供了开发、编译和调试代码的环境。常用的IDE有:
- Visual Studio Code:微软推出的免费、开源代码编辑器,支持多种编程语言。可以从官方网站(https://code.visualstudio.com/)下载。
- PyCharm:专为Python开发者设计的IDE,提供了强大的代码编辑和调试功能。可以从官方网站(https://www.jetbrains.com/pycharm/)下载。
-
编程语言的解释器或编译器:根据你要学习的编程语言选择相应的解释器或编译器。下面是一些常见编程语言的下载方式:
- Python:从Python官方网站(https://www.python.org/)下载适用于你的操作系统的Python解释器。
- Java:从Oracle官方网站(https://www.oracle.com/java/technologies/javase-jdk11-downloads.html)下载适用于你的操作系统的Java开发工具包(JDK)。
- C++:主要有几个流行的编译器可供选择,如MinGW(http://www.mingw.org/)和GCC(https://gcc.gnu.org/)。
-
特定领域的开发环境:如果你想学习和开发特定的领域,可能需要下载一些特定的开发环境,例如:
- Android Studio:用于Android应用程序开发的官方集成开发环境。可以从官方网站(https://developer.android.com/studio)下载。
- Xcode:苹果公司开发的用于iOS和macOS应用程序开发的集成开发环境。可以从Mac App Store中下载。
-
特定框架和库:学习特定的编程框架或库时,需要下载相应的软件包。一些常见的框架和库的下载方式如下:
- TensorFlow:用于机器学习和深度学习的开源库。可以从官方网站(https://www.tensorflow.org/)下载。
- React:用于构建用户界面的JavaScript库。可以从官方网站(https://reactjs.org/)下载。
-
在线开发环境:除了本地安装软件,还可以使用在线的开发环境进行编程。
- Repl.it:一个在线的开发环境,支持多种编程语言和框架。可以在官方网站(https://repl.it/)上使用。
请注意,具体的软件下载方式可能随时间而变化,建议根据相关的官方网站查找和下载最新的软件版本。
1年前 -
-
如果想要学习编程,你需要下载一些相关软件。以下是学习编程所需的常见软件:
-
编辑器或集成开发环境(IDE):编写和编辑代码的工具,这些工具具有语法高亮显示、自动补全、调试等功能。常见的编辑器和IDE包括:
- Visual Studio Code(VS Code):一个免费的跨平台代码编辑器,适用于多种编程语言。
- Sublime Text:一个快速、轻巧的代码编辑器,也适用于多种编程语言。
- PyCharm:一个由JetBrains开发的Python集成开发环境。
- Eclipse:一个用于Java开发的开源IDE。
- Xcode:一个用于苹果设备应用程序开发的IDE。
这些软件可以从它们的官方网站上免费下载和安装。
-
编译器或解释器:用于将高级编程语言转换为计算机可执行的机器码或原始代码的工具。
- Python:一个易于学习和使用的高级编程语言,它拥有许多常用的编译器和解释器,如CPython、Anaconda、PyPy等。
- Java:一个广泛使用的面向对象编程语言,它的编译器和解释器由Oracle公司提供。
- C++:一个用于系统级编程的语言,比较流行的编译器有GCC(GNU Compiler Collection)和Clang。
大多数编程语言的编译器和解释器都可以从官方网站上免费下载和安装。
-
版本控制系统:用于跟踪和管理代码更改的工具。
- Git:一个分布式版本控制系统,非常流行,可以从官方网站上免费下载和安装。
- SVN:另一个版本控制系统,可以从官方网站上免费下载和安装。
-
虚拟机软件或容器:当你需要在不同的操作系统上测试和运行代码时,这些工具非常有用。
- VirtualBox:一个免费的虚拟机软件,可以在不同的操作系统之间创建虚拟机。
- Docker:一个用于创建和管理容器的开源平台,它可以提供代码的可移植性和可重复性。
-
数据库软件:当你需要处理和存储数据时,数据库软件是必备的工具。
- MySQL:一个流行的关系型数据库管理系统,可以从官方网站上免费下载和安装。
- PostgreSQL:另一个流行的关系型数据库管理系统,也可以从官方网站上免费下载和安装。
除了这些常见的软件之外,还有一些特定于编程语言和开发环境的工具,你可以根据自己的需要选择。在下载和安装这些软件之前,建议查找它们的官方网站并阅读它们的文档,了解更多关于安装和使用的信息。
1年前 -